domingo, 29 de junio de 2014

POST#15: Dimmer para bombillos incandescentes controlado por PIC 12F675 mediante señales IR de controles comerciales



Objetivo:

Construir un dispositivo micro controlado, capaz de regular la cantidad de luminosidad de un bombillo incandescente, ademas de su estado de apagado y encendido por medio de un control remoto IR comercial. Este objetivo se logro, por medio de un PIC para el control y censado de la entrada 110v y de la señal IR.

Materiales principales utilizados:
  • 1 x PIC12F675
  • 1 x LM7805 (Regulador de Voltaje 5v).
  • 1 x Pulsadores
  • 1 x LED verde.
  • 1 x Receptor IR.
  • 1 x Capacitador electrolítico de 100uf.
  • 1 x Capacitador electrolítico de 10uf.
  • 1 x Capacitador electrolítico de 4.7uf.
  • 1 x Capacitador cerámico de 100nf.
  • 1 x MOC3011.
  • 1 x BTA16
  • 1 x Porta fusible vertical.
  • Resistencias variadas.
Esquemas del proyecto y ejemplo del PCB:

Este proyecto se basa en dos etapas importantes la primera detectar correctamente 
las señales IR del control remoto por medio de un receptor IR conectado a un pin 
de entrada del PIC, que por medio de algoritmos se logra leer la trama completa 
enviada por el control remoto y así con esto tomar las decisiones de control necesarias
para el manejo del bombillo, esta trama se pudo observar visualmente su con el uso
de un LED que parpadee con la entrada de cada alto y bajo de la trama.
Luego de lo anteriormente dicho, falta la segunda etapa, que es la de potencia la 
cual es controlada por medio de la un triac con un opto triac sin cruce por cero 
que lo gobierne, este último es controlador por un pin de salida del micro controlador,
el cual debe generar señales de 0 y 1, donde las mismas deben estar sincronizadas
con el cero de la sinusoidal de entrada de la alimentación de 110v.
Este censado del cruce por cero se realiza por medio de un opto acoplador que
cambia de estado al momento en el que se toca el 0 en la señal ya rectificada, con 
esto obtenemos un pulso que en la interrupción de entrada del PIC inicia un conteo
de un máximo de 8ms para 60hz y con esto saber exactamente en qué momento
generar el disparo del triac y variar con esto la luminosidad del bombillo.
PCB de la placa en negro. PCB de la placa, remarcado los PADs.
Esquema completo.

Construcción de proyecto:

Algunas imágenes del dispositivos donde se tiene a la vista cada uno de sus
componentes y la forma en que fueron colocados o fijadas a la PCB final.




Imágenes en fase de pruebas finales:

Modulo micro controlado en
funcionamiento, conectado al
osciloscopio y al analizador
lógico para comprobar sus salidas
y entradas.

Datos obtenidos de la lectura con el
analizador lógico, de las señales emitidas
por el control IR, tomadas desde el pin
de salidas del receptor IR.
Estudio de la señal recibida para
ingresar dicha trama en el código del
PIC para pruebas, a futuro le agregare
la función de aprender nuevas tramas
al presionar el botón en la PCB.
Señal AC rectificada, sobre puesta con
la señal de control de disparo controlada
por el micro controlador.
Señal AC, obtenida de la salida del
transformador de alimentación del
modulo.
Señal AC rectificada.

Imágenes del dimmer finalizado: 

En esta imagen se visualiza los
conectores principales de la parte
de potencia donde tenemos a la
derecha el conector para los 110v
de entrada y en la bornear izquierda
el conector para el bombillo, así
como el fusible de protección que
a la final se coloco de manera
vertical.
Acá se observa la etapa de alimentación
de la lógica y el control, así como también
la etapa de censado de la señal para
detectar correctamente el cruce por
cero con el uso del opto acoplador y
un pin de entrada del PIC.
Imagen final del proyecto con todas sus partes.

Bibliografía, Web, Datasheet:

No hay comentarios:

Publicar un comentario

POST#20: UPS AC-DC 5V a 4 Amp con cargador de batería de ácido plomo sellada

Objetivo:  Debido a los constantes bajones y cortos programados de la energía eléctrica en mi país Venezuela, he determinado hac...